
GPR
G protein-coupled receptors (GPRs) are a large family of cell surface receptors that play a crucial role in transmitting signals from hormones, neurotransmitters, and other extracellular ligands into the cell. GPRs are involved in a wide range of physiological processes, including hormone regulation, immune response, and sensory perception. Modulating GPR activity is a key strategy in the development of therapeutics for various diseases, including endocrine disorders, cardiovascular diseases, and neurological conditions.
